Bengaluru CEO Suchana Seth's Domestic Violence Case Hearing Deferred: Next Date Set For April
A Bengaluru court adjourned a domestic violence case filed by Suchana Seth, the CEO accused of killing her son in Goa, after she failed to appear for the hearing on Monday. The case, currently in the evidence stage, was postponed to April for the petitioner's evidence.
Seth, arrested for her son's murder on January 8, had filed the domestic violence case in August 2022 against her husband, Venkataraman, alleging physical abuse towards her and the child. Venkataraman, present in court with his lawyer, denied the accusations.

The domestic violence case, reportedly linked to ongoing divorce and custody proceedings, initially imposed restrictions on Venkataraman's contact with their son. These restrictions were later eased by a family court.
Seth's petition sought maintenance of Rs 2.5 lakh per month. The couple, who met and married in the early 2010s, had lived separately since March 2021, according to Seth, citing fear of violence. She provided evidence like WhatsApp messages and medical records to support her claims.
In September 2023, the court ordered Venkataraman to pay Rs 20,000 monthly maintenance, which he reportedly complied with until November.
